N-Ethyl-3,4-(methylenedioxy)aniline

Description:
N-Ethyl-3,4-(methylenedioxy)aniline, with the CAS number 32953-14-3, is an organic compound characterized by its aniline structure, which includes an ethyl group and a methylenedioxy moiety. This compound typically appears as a solid or liquid, depending on its purity and specific conditions. It is known for its aromatic properties due to the presence of the aniline group, which contributes to its potential applications in organic synthesis and as an intermediate in dye production. The methylenedioxy group enhances its reactivity and can influence its electronic properties, making it useful in various chemical reactions. Additionally, N-ethyl substitution can affect the compound's solubility and interaction with biological systems. Safety data indicates that, like many anilines, it may pose health risks upon exposure, necessitating appropriate handling and safety measures in laboratory settings. Overall, N-Ethyl-3,4-(methylenedioxy)aniline is a compound of interest in both industrial and research contexts due to its unique structural features and reactivity.
Formula:C9H11NO2
InChI:InChI=1/C9H11NO2/c1-2-10-8-4-3-7-6-11-12-9(7)5-8/h3-5,10H,2,6H2,1H3
InChI key:InChIKey=FPKGTVXPIULTIP-UHFFFAOYSA-N
SMILES:N(CC)C=1C=C2C(=CC1)OCO2
Synonyms:
  • 1,3-Benzodioxol-5-amine, N-ethyl-
  • 3,4-Methylenedioxy-N-ethylaniline
  • Aniline, N-ethyl-3,4-(methylenedioxy)-
  • N-(1,3-Benzodioxol-5-yl)ethylamine
  • N-Ethyl-1,3-benzodioxol-5-amine
  • N-Ethyl-3.4-(methylenedioxy)aniline
  • N-ethyl-3H-1,2-benzodioxol-6-amine
  • N-Ethyl-3,4-(methylenedioxy)aniline
  • N-Ethyl-3,4-methylenedioxy aniline
  • n-ethyl-3-benzodioxol-5-amine
